Morocco is a global industrial powerhouse, holding over 70% of the world's total phosphate reserves and serving as the primary hub for the global agricultural fertilizer supply chain. The extraction and processing of phosphate rock under the management of the OCP Group (Office Chérifien des Phosphates) across key mining sites such as Khouribga, Benguerir, Youssoufia, and Boucraa demand heavy industrial machinery engineered to endure extreme mechanical and chemical stress. In these massive mining complexes, transporting raw ore, handling tailings, and processing chemical reagents generate immense flows of abrasive mineral slurry. Under these severe conditions, vertical slurry pumps emerge as a critical engineering solution, designed specifically to collect wash-down waste, empty drainage pits, and return abrasive, dense media back to the process loop.

Compared to standard horizontal slurry pumps, vertical cantilever slurry pumps do not require submerged shaft seals or packing glands. In Morocco’s arid mining environments where process water conservation is a national priority, vertical slurry pumps eliminate the need for clean gland sealing water. The open sump design allows the pump to run dry without damage, handling fluctuating liquid levels and aerated pulps typical of flotation circuits. The elimination of shaft seal failure—which accounts for over 70% of horizontal pump breakdowns in mining operations—means Moroccan plant operators achieve significant gains in operational uptime and reduce maintenance overheads.
Moroccan phosphate deposits frequently contain high percentages of silica and fluorine compounds, presenting a dual threat of abrasive erosion and chemical corrosion. When formulating vertical pumps for these services, a detailed analysis of the slurry’s properties—such as solid concentration, particle size distribution (PSD), pH, and temperature—is essential. During the production of phosphoric acid (via the wet process where sulfuric acid attacks phosphate rock), vertical pumps are submerged in phosphoric-gypsum slurry. The gypsum crystals behave as high-velocity abrasives that constantly strip away the passive oxide layer from standard stainless steels, exposing fresh metal to immediate acid attack. To counter this destructive synergy, we utilize specialized high-chrome and duplex alloy steels.
